Where were the sacred Piprahwa Buddhist relics originally discovered?
Correct
Answer: C) Siddharthnagar, Uttar Pradesh
Explanation:
The Piprahwa relics were discovered in 1898 by William Claxton Peppe in Siddharthnagar district of Uttar Pradesh, near the Nepal border, at a site believed to be ancient Kapilavastu, the capital of the Shakya republic.

Which key health-related provision is included under the 2025 Cashless Treatment Scheme for Road Accident Victims?
Correct
Answer: C) Coverage of ₹1.5 lakh per person for 7 days post-accident
Explanation:
The 2025 scheme provides cashless treatment coverage up to ₹1.5 lakh per person, valid for up to 7 days from the date of the road accident, including for those without health insurance.

What is the primary aim of the Revised SHAKTI Policy (2024)?
Correct
Answer: C) Simplify coal allocation and ensure transparency in coal supply
Explanation:
The Revised SHAKTI Policy (2024) streamlines coal allocation through transparent and simplified mechanisms, replacing earlier complex procedures and encouraging domestic coal usage while supporting power generation capacity.

What architectural style did Laxman Mahadeo Chitale help introduce to Madras (now Chennai)?
Correct
Answer: B) Art Deco
Explanation:
L.M. Chitale was instrumental in bringing the Art Deco architectural style to Madras in the 1930s. He designed several iconic buildings like the Oriental Insurance Building and the Andhra Insurance Building using this modernist style.

Which of the following is not a dimension directly used in calculating the Human Development Index (HDI)?
Correct
Answer: C) Gender Ratio
Explanation:
The HDI is based on life expectancy (health), education (mean and expected years of schooling), and standard of living (GNI per capita). Gender ratio is not a direct component, though gender inequality is considered separately in Inequality-adjusted HDI (IHDI).
